Round Line Guttering
The half-round gutters often referred to as “half-rounds,” have the appearance of a circle that has been cut in half. The backs of half-round gutters can either be straight or semi-circular. Due to their clean look and smooth geometry matching modern architecture, this type works well for contemporary homes that are looking for a cleaner and smoother aesthetic.
Besides being decoratively pleasing, half-round gutters offer superior water carrying capacity due to their larger diameter, although square line gutters can hold a higher volume of water. Due to their smooth, rounded shape, they require less maintenance as well. As a result, there is a lower likelihood of debris blocking the flow of water. Moreover, these units are much more effective at flushing out debris during light rain than square gutters.
